Analysis

In 2018, inbound mobility rate, female in Benin stood at 5.3%. That is the lowest value across all 7 years on record.

That represents a change of down 36.0% on the previous year and down 44.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, inbound mobility rate, female in Benin peaked at 11.0% in 2010 and was at its lowest, 5.3%, in 2018.

That places Benin 43rd out of 102 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the middle of the range.
